New Replacement Screens for the 2019-20 Honda® PCX150
Maywood, IL – National Cycle introduces three full-size windscreens for the redesigned 2019 Honda PCX150. These new commuter windscreens work great in cool weather and rain as well as everyday riding. They’re made from 3.0mm Quantum® hardcoated polycarbonate for outstanding scratch resistance and strength. Continue reading

New Windscreens for the Honda® PCX Scooters
FOR IMMEDIATE RELEASE
MAYWOOD, IL -- National Cycle introduces three full-size windscreens for the Honda PCX125/150. These new commuter windscreens work great in cool weather and rain. Marketing Manager Ann Willey test rode the PCX150 during the development of these windscreens and said, "The windscreen remains stable and the protection is very good even at speeds of 112 kph on the PCX150. On days when it was very cool and rainy, I could easily get behind the tall windscreen and keep my upper chest dry. It makes riding the PCX much more pleasant." Continue reading
